Addressing these pervasive issues requires a shift in the fitness and media culture, promoting balanced and realistic portrayals of physique ideals. Authenticity should replace exaggerated expectations, as it is vital to foster a healthier attitude towards fitness and body image.
Those entrenched in the fitness community should embrace vulnerability, sharing both triumphs and struggles. Individuals like Alves serve as cautionary tales, emphasizing the critical need for a dialogue around body image issues, particularly in the context of emerging mental health challenges in young males.
